Chelle B
Went here as we purchased a Groupon, and the place itself is tight, very limited seating. The servers were older Italian gentleman who were nice. The Groupon gives two appetizers, bruschetta, two entrees, and a shared dessert. For apps we had mussels with white wine sauce and the beef carpaccio which both which in my opinion were great, and I enjoyed the bruschetta as well. For entrees I had the lamb, sausage, and chicken plate with Tigo sauce which seemed to be olive oil. The lamb was one tiny piece but cooked well, no flavor though. The chicken had no flavor at all, the sausage had the most flavor. My boyfriend had the shrimp, salmon, and calamari, all which were okay but again no taste really. For dessert we had the tiramisu which was great and had a cappuccino which coated an additional $4.25 but was not worth the price paid. Overall, I would go back but try something else for the entrees as I'm hopeful the food would be better.
